_naturehumaine’s Olivier Nelson Residence

The duplex is the classic type of home in Montréal: a building containing two separate residential units one above the other. As a household’s economic conditions improve, or family size increases, it is normal to expand by joining the two units in a single-family home. Architectural practice _naturehumaine is experienced in projects of this kind, of which the Olivier Nelson Residence is a prime example. The stylistic key to the Olivier Nelson Residence, and to _naturehumaine as a whole, is a blend of cleanliness and geometry, eclectic use of materials and minimalist furnishings.

Forte Architetti’s Arcadia housing development and the Cape Town landscape

Forte Architetti designed Arcadia, a housing development in Fresnaye, a prestigious district of Cape Town, South Africa, a luxury residential complex consisting of several homes extending along the famed Arcadia Road. The recently completed complex fits perfectly into its surroundings, celebrating the natural landscape while underlining the urban scenario with sophisticated design solutions.

LANDFORMhouse, sustainable architecture in Riyadh by theOtherDada

The latest residential project by the Lebanese architectural firm theOtherDada is located in Riyadh, Saudi Arabia. LANDFORMhouse stands out for its landscaping strategy and for the use of a formal language derived from the study of the region’s past indigenous civilization, the Nabateans, proposing a green approach.

Giuseppe Tortato Architects: an exciting new story for a penthouse in Padua

In the historical centre of Padua, just a stone’s throw from the Church of the Eremitani and the Scrovegni Chapel, architect Giuseppe Tortato has completed the interior design of a penthouse at the top of an 18th-century building. A project that has once again imbued the apartment with a sense of excitement, freeing it from the superfluous additions resulting from a hurried renovation in the 1980s, emphasising the natural charm of the existing wooden structures and creating a new and intriguing ‘story’ that ties together all the rooms.

Tchoban Voss Architekten presents contemporary interpretations of traditional brick buildings in Anklam

In Anklam, Germany, German firm Tchoban Voss Architekten has recently completed an interesting project: a residential and commercial building with three gables marked out with three different colours, making for an architecture that will cut an impressive figure in the historical centre. The architects proposed a contemporary interpretation of the traditional brick façade that is characteristic of the city’s historical architecture.

A sustainable semi-detached house by baukultur/ca

baukultur/ca, a design and development studio in Toronto has recently completed the construction of two new contemporary and highly sustainable homes. Their design features a limited footprint and impact that exceeds NetZero Ready standards and takes advantage of an unused plot of land in the neighbourhood.

MVRDV converts an office into Villa Stardust home in Rotterdam

Addition of a central patio with a garden is the strong point of this recent project by MVRDV bringing new life to a former commercial building. The highly sustainable project is inspired by the principles of the circular economy and by the concept of the riad, a form of spontaneous traditional Moroccan residential architecture often with two or more stories, with the rooms arranged around inner courtyards and gardens.
